FLOW
Unique, natural, carefree, bold.
Nature is our greatest source of beauty, and Flow is all about capturing this in pieces that can be loved and worn for a lifetime.
Found on beachcombing treks or forages in the forest, most items have been collected by hand and then fashioned or cast into unique forms of jewellery. No two pieces are ever quite the same. Each and every one is handmade with time and care to ensure the highest standard possible. Recycled/recyclable materials are also used as much as possible in both products and packaging to ensure minimal environmental impact.
